*** CHEMICAL IDENTIFICATION ***
RTECS NUMBER : CG9900000
CHEMICAL NAME : Arsine, chlorodiphenyl
CAS REGISTRY NUMBER : 712-48-1
BEILSTEIN REFERENCE NO. : 2937168
REFERENCE : 3-16-00-00944 (Beilstein Handbook Reference)
LAST UPDATED : 199612
DATA ITEMS CITED : 8
MOLECULAR FORMULA : C12-H10-As-Cl
MOLECULAR WEIGHT : 264.59
WISWESSER LINE NOTATION : G-AS-R&R
COMPOUND DESCRIPTOR : Organometallic
Human
SYNONYMS/TRADE NAMES :
* Arsinous chloride, diphenyl-
* Blue cross
* Chlor-difenylarsin
* Chlorodiphenylarsine
* Clark I
* Difenylchlorarsin
* Diphenylarsinous chloride
* Diphenylchloorarsine
* Diphenylchloroarsine
* Sneezing gas
*** HEALTH HAZARD DATA ***
** ACUTE TOXICITY DATA **
TYPE OF TEST : LCLo - Lowest published lethal concentration
ROUTE OF EXPOSURE : Inhalation
SPECIES OBSERVED : Human
DOSE/DURATION : 55 ppm/30M
TOXIC EFFECTS :
Details of toxic effects not reported other than lethal dose value
REFERENCE :
NTIS** National Technical Information Service. (Springfield, VA 22161)
Formerly U.S. Clearinghouse for Scientific & Technical Information.
Volume(issue)/page/year: PB214-270
TYPE OF TEST : LCLo - Lowest published lethal concentration
ROUTE OF EXPOSURE : Inhalation
SPECIES OBSERVED : Mammal - dog
DOSE/DURATION : 200 gm/m3/50M
TOXIC EFFECTS :
Lungs, Thorax, or Respiration - other changes
Gastrointestinal - changes in structure or function of salivary glands
Gastrointestinal - nausea or vomiting
REFERENCE :
ZGEMAZ Zeitschrift fuer die Gesamte Experimentelle Medizin. (Berlin, Fed.
Rep. Ger.) V.1-139, 1913-65. For publisher information, see REXMAS.
Volume(issue)/page/year: 13,523,1921
TYPE OF TEST : LCLo - Lowest published lethal concentration
ROUTE OF EXPOSURE : Inhalation
SPECIES OBSERVED : Mammal - cat
DOSE/DURATION : 50 gm/m3/12M
TOXIC EFFECTS :
Sense Organs and Special Senses (Eye) - effect, not otherwise specified
Gastrointestinal - changes in structure or function of salivary glands
REFERENCE :
ZGEMAZ Zeitschrift fuer die Gesamte Experimentelle Medizin. (Berlin, Fed.
Rep. Ger.) V.1-139, 1913-65. For publisher information, see REXMAS.
Volume(issue)/page/year: 13,523,1921
TYPE OF TEST : LDLo - Lowest published lethal dose
ROUTE OF EXPOSURE : Subcutaneous
SPECIES OBSERVED : Mammal - cat
DOSE/DURATION : 500 ug/kg
TOXIC EFFECTS :
Lungs, Thorax, or Respiration - acute pulmonary edema
REFERENCE :
ZGEMAZ Zeitschrift fuer die Gesamte Experimentelle Medizin. (Berlin, Fed.
Rep. Ger.) V.1-139, 1913-65. For publisher information, see REXMAS.
Volume(issue)/page/year: 13,523,1921
